百度短网址接口
来源:互联网 发布:淘宝商品购物车加不了 编辑:程序博客网 时间:2024/05/16 01:28
直接上代码:
/** * [baiduUrlAPI 百度短网址接口] * @param [integer] $type [非零整数代表长网址转短网址,0表示短网址转长网址] * @param [type] $url [要转的url] * @return [string] [返回转结果] * @author king */ function baiduUrlAPI($type, $url){ if($type){ $baseurl = 'http://dwz.cn/create.php'; }else{ $baseurl = 'http://dwz.cn/query.php'; } $ch=curl_init(); curl_setopt($ch,CURLOPT_URL,$baseurl); curl_setopt($ch,CURLOPT_POST,true); curl_setopt($ch,CURLOPT_RETURNTRANSFER,true); if($type){ $data=array('url'=>$url); }else{ $data=array('tinyurl'=>$url); } curl_setopt($ch,CURLOPT_POSTFIELDS,$data); $strRes=curl_exec($ch); curl_close($ch); $arrResponse=json_decode($strRes,true); if($arrResponse['status']!=0) { echo 'ErrorCode: ['.$arrResponse['status'].'] ErrorMsg: ['.iconv('UTF-8','GBK',$arrResponse['err_msg'])."]"; return 0; } if($type){ return $arrResponse['tinyurl']; }else { return $arrResponse['longurl']; } } //短网址转长网址 echo baiduUrlAPI(0, 'http://dwz.cn/5r6zUJ'); //长网址转短网址 echo baiduUrlAPI(1, 'http://blog.csdn.net/itechzero');
阅读全文
0 0
- 百度短网址接口
- 百度短网址接口
- 百度短网址接口与研究
- 使用百度短网址接口 进行URL加密解密
- 调用百度短网址API接口进行短网址的转换(Java程序的实现)
- 百度短网址
- 新浪短网址API接口
- 新浪短网址API接口
- 百度,信鸽推送,百度短网址API
- 使用短网址服务--百度的短网址API
- java调用百度短网址api
- Java调用百度API生成短网址
- 调用百度api 生成短网址
- java调用百度短网址api
- 百度短网址API java HttpClient
- Android之长网址转换为短网址——百度短网址转换
- 百度低调推出短网址服务dwz.cn
- 百度 API 生成短网址自己测试的例子
- 113 C语言共用体(Union)
- 25.活动的4种状态
- php小白3
- 5个最优秀的Java和C#代码转换工具
- 问题“CString是未定义的标识符”的解决
- 百度短网址接口
- C# 加密方法
- Fragment知识介绍
- WinForm入门--基础控件(简)
- mysql 常用的备份恢复方式
- Spring整合JMS(一)——基于ActiveMQ实现
- MTK OTA更新方法
- 关于mybatis插入时如何获取自增id
- Java后台开发精选知识图谱